**Runbook — account recovery, Examgate queue service.** Scope: reviewer accounts locked out of the proctoring queue console. Verify identity via the standard checklist, revoke active sessions, and reissue the reviewer token. Confirm queue ACLs are unchanged before closing. To complete the reset on the recovery console, enter the recovery passphrase shown below.

strongbox words: norys-praius-fenwyn-kelax-norwyn-quenix-jorox-drumir-briael-caseth-tamath-istir-casix

The Grelling sweeper is our orphaned-resource cleanup job: it scans nightly for volumes, snapshots, and DNS records with no owning deployment, then tags them for deletion after 72 hours. Every sweep run is traceable to the exact build that produced it. The provenance token for the current production sweeper follows.

pipeline stamp: htk4_66df

Subject: Key rotation — Tallowfield metrics sidecar

Hi, as part of the quarterly rotation, the credential used by the Tallowfield metrics-aggregation sidecar to push to the Graymont collector has been replaced. Please verify the change in PR 14-series updates the env template correctly and that nothing still references the old value. The new collector key is below.

gateway credential: qvz23-XSZTNBjrucz4Q49XMT1TuVw

**Handover: dark mode, Harrowgate admin dashboard — from Pell to on-call**

Dark-mode rollout is at 40%. Theme tokens live in the config service; the toggle flag is behind a sealed credential store that locked during tonight's deploy. If users report broken contrast, you'll need the store open to flip the fallback flag. Unseal from the admin shell on the dashboard host. At the prompt, enter the recovery passphrase below.

vault phrase of hawep-kagag = quenox-aldath-zordor-fraael-fenwyn-raldor

**Action item (Glintmark ledger incident):** Plugin authors must respect the new write-rate ceilings on the loyalty-points ledger. During the incident, a bulk-award plugin flooded the ledger queue and delayed balance reads for several minutes. Going forward, the Pointsmith SDK enforces batching and backoff on ledger writes; plugins that exceed limits get throttled, not dropped. Update your integrations before the next release window. The enforced constants are listed here.

limits module of taweg-kaguf:
QUOTAS = {
    "holael": 2,
    "wenath": 1,
    "ralath": 2,
    "ulaath": 2,
}